do not use the GCD to compute the delinearization strides
We do not need to compute the GCD anymore after we removed the constant coefficients from the terms: the terms are now all parametric expressions and there is no need to recognize constant terms that divide only a subset of the terms. We only rely on the size of the terms, i.e., the number of operands in the multiply expressions, to sort the terms and recognize the parametric dimensions. llvm-svn: 209693
